Uneven ceiling height and crown moulding

Hello all, in the ongoing kitchen drama, we have most cabinets installed, which are 42". We also have a 4" crown moulding,which touches the ceiling in half the kitchen, but leaves a 1" to 1 1/4" gap in the other half (we have an older house, some sagging floor joists-we have had support put in but the ceiling still sags).
We could use a 'starter strip' type thing to bump up the crown moulding on the higher part or we could leave part of it not quite touching the ceiling. Contractor wants to do the latter, says it will look funny otherwise, but I am not so sure. to me, having a 1" gap between cabinets and ceiling kind of defeats the purpose of it all, but I don't know...
Thoughts?
